About the role:The PTA presents an exciting opportunity for recent graduates or those graduating this year (2025), with a major in Urban Planning to join our Graduate Program commencing in February 2026.
Our Graduate Development Program is a two-year program, with permanent placement upon successful completion. The program offers comprehensive training, hands-on experience, and the chance to collaborate with the professionals responsible for maintaining our world-class public transport system. Through rotations within our organisation, you will have the opportunity to explore diverse business areas while leveraging cutting-edge technology.

How to ApplyTo apply for the 2026 Graduate Development Program, applicants will have completed a relevant Bachelor degree recently, or will complete their studies by the end of 2025.To be considered for the Graduate Development Program, please attach the following:A current CV including two references (work-related or university lecturer); andA copy of your recent academic transcript for all relevant qualifications (used to verify your WAM).
At the application form stage you will be asked to state why you are applying for this program.Applicants who are short listed for further assessment will be asked to undertake psychometric testing. Course Weighted Average Marks (WAM’s) and psychometric testing results will be assessed as part of the application process so please ensure you attach your academic transcript.
Although preference will be given to candidates who are Australian permanent residents or are Australian/New Zealand citizens, we may consider candidates who possess temporary working visas. Temporary working visas must allow you to reside and work full time in Australia for the term of the program. Applicants must possess an appropriate visa at the time of application and also be eligible for a permanent visa in order to be eligible for permanency post program (Student visa's are not eligible).
